创建用户和组:
#创建组信息 groupadd -g 999 db2iadm1 groupadd -g 998 db2fadm1 groupadd -g 997 dasadm1 #创建用户信息 useradd -u 1001 -g db2iadm1 -m -d /db2home/db2inst1 -s /bin/bash db2inst1 useradd -u 1001 -g db2iadm1 -m -d /db2home/db2inst1 -s /bin/bash db2inst1 useradd -u 1001 -g db2iadm1 -m -d /db2home/db2inst1 -s /bin/bash db2inst1
使用root执行db2_install
1 # 可通过 -L 选项指定要安装的语言文件 2 ./db2_install
创建DAS及实例
1 # 进入到DB2安装目录内,通常在/opt/ibm下 2 # 如:/opt/ibm/db2/V9.7 3 /instance/dascrt -u dasusr1 4 /instance/db2icrt -u db2fenc1 db2inst1
创建db2的链接文件(做开发或执行其他用到db2的程序时需要该操作)
将db2文件链接到 /usr/lib 目录中
./cfg/db2ln
配置TCP/IP协议
更新/etc/services文件,增加一下内容
# 在服务器端配置db2服务的监听端口 # db2_server为客户端链接db2服务器时的链接服务器名,可为任意名 db2_server 50000/tcp
# 更改服务器端db2配置文件信息,切换到实例账户下执行一下命令
1 # 更新SVCENAME参数 2 db2 update dbm cfg using SVCENAME db2_server 3 4 # 更新DB2COMM变量 5 db2set DB2COMM=tcpip 6 7 #重启数据库 8 db2stop 9 db2start
卸载:
1 # 卸载前要确认已经删除所有数据库,进入instance目录 2 3 # 查看并卸载实例 4 ./db2ilist 5 ./db2idrop -f db2inst1 6 7 # 查看并卸载das 8 ./daslist 9 ./dasdrop dasusr1 10 11 # 卸载db2安装文件 12 ./db2_deinstall -a 13 14 # 删除/opt/ibm/db2文件夹即可
之后删除用户、用户组及用户文件夹即可。